Frequently Asked Questions

What unique geological features can I explore around Großheubach?

The region is rich in geological significance, particularly its Buntsandstein (Bunter sandstone) formations. You can observe distinct features like cross-bedding, ripple marks, and clay galls at the Former Buntsandstein Quarry north of Großheubach. Another notable site is the View of the Red Sandstone Cliffs Near Dorfprozelten, where a colorful sandstone-red rock face creates a striking contrast with the green forests.

Is the Ospis Summit Cross accessible for hikers, and what can I expect there?

Yes, the Ospis Summit Cross is a rewarding destination for hikers. It marks the highest point in Großheubach at 439 meters above sea level and offers expansive views of the forested Spessart mountains. It's also located along the historic Eselsweg, a popular long-distance hiking trail. You can expect a peaceful spot with great photo opportunities.

What kind of wildlife or ecological diversity can I expect to see?

The Biotop Mainaue, with its diverse successional stages on former vineyards and rich structured wall system, is particularly important for preserving valuable natural habitats. This area offers opportunities for observing local flora and fauna in various stages of natural development. The broader Spessart Nature Park is also known for its rich biodiversity.
